Blyer joins Merex Corp.
Charles (Buzzy) Blyer has been appointed sales manager for Bon Campo, Bon Campo Trattoria and Winterglow consumer packaged goods for Merex Corp., which has operations in Miami, Yonkers, NY, and Phoenix.
Mr. Blyer will work out of the New York area, calling on retail accounts, offering year-round programs, launching the new "Trattoria" brand, and coordinating in-store promotions that feature Bon Campo's three-star chef, Mathieu Frey.
A veteran of the produce business with more than 25 years of experience in the trade, he came to Merex from Herb Thyme Farms in Compton, CA, where he worked for four years as a regional sales manager. Previously he worked in sales for Noreast Fresh in Boston, Ready Pac Produce in Irwindale, CA, and Florence, NJ, the National Oats Co. in Cedar Rapids, IA, and Tenneco West in Bakersfield, CA.
Mr. Blyer is a member of the New England Produce Council and the Eastern Produce Council.
